In Peru, people have three meals a day. Breakfast, lunch and dinner. They also usually
eat a meal in the middle of the morning and another in the middle of the afternoon.
For breakfast, we usually drink chocolate milk and eat bread with chicken or bread
with cheese. We also like to eat a fruit, banana, apple, grape and papaya salad
accompanied by yogurt. Lunch is the main meal, we usually eat a portion of rice with
chicken and salad of lettuce or cucumber drink chicha morada or lemon juice.
At dinner we usually eat the same for lunch or but also chicken soup or oatmeal with
bread. We eat at eight or nine at night of the day.
In Peru we have different types of food, such as ceviche,
green soup, papa a la huancaina, rice with seafood,
pachamanca, locro de zapallo, chictado cuy, green rice, and
for drinks we have lemonade, chicha morada, inca cola,
passion fruit juice, papaya juice
In the highlands we have typical dishes such as fried guinea
pig, fried trout, ceviche, chicken rice, stewed chicken and
chicha morada drinks, chicha de jora limonada, beer, papaya
juice and different types of soda.
On the coast we have arroz chaufa, arroz con pollo, arroz con
mariscos, pachamanca, ceviche, chicharon de pescado and
chicha morada, limonada and different types of soft drinks.

Last month there was a large earthquake in the Sichuan area in China. The earthquake upset
the pandas at the famous Wolong reserve, which was right at the centre of the earthquake
and is badly damaged.
Eight of the young animals have now arrived at Beijing zoo, and the zoo keepers there are
giving them lots of attention to help them recover.
Conservationists hope their arrival at the zoo will make people more aware of the damage
to their habitat and encourage people to give donations to the reserve. It could take ten or
twenty years for the reserve to recover. The earthquake destroyed many buildings and large
areas of bamboo, and a new road is now unusable. The earthquake also killed four staff
members and left a fifth person seriously ill in hospital.
The keepers at the reserve were really worried when they saw the pandas after the
earthquake. They were very frightened and they didn’t want to eat. It has taken a while, but
now their appetite is back to normal and they are eating 10–18 kg of bamboo a day, plus
milk, carrots, apples and steamed buns.
Six pandas escaped during the earthquake and, sadly, two of them are still missing. They
may now be dead, but keepers hope they have escaped into the wild and that they will
return to the reserve, because they are very close to their keepers.
